WebJun 6, 2016 · 12 You cannot count NULL since COUNT ignores NULL s. You can do this, though: SUM (IF ISNULL ( [Email]) THEN 1 ELSE 0 END) Per your additional comment, if … WebMar 31, 2024 · The IFNULL function basically runs a true/false test on whether the value in the tested field is NULL. The first value in the function is used if the value is not null, and the second is used if it is null. WebJun 7, 2016 · 12 You cannot count NULL since COUNT ignores NULL s. You can do this, though: SUM (IF ISNULL ( [Email]) THEN 1 ELSE 0 END) Per your additional comment, if you wanted to count where two fields are both NULL then: SUM (IF ISNULL ( [Email]) AND ISNULL ( [Phone]) THEN 1 ELSE 0 END) You can continue this for any number of fields, as …

If you create a calculation in which the result of an OR comparison is displayed on a worksheet, Tableau … modelsim optimization failedWebOct 28, 2016 · When connecting live to an Oracle data source and writing a calculation that concatenates an empty string "" with a value, then the result is NULL. If the same calculated field is remade or edited when the data source is extracted then the calculation returns the expected value.
